Umm dude, P4P is a hypothetical idea
about who would be the best fighter if they were all the same size. If someone says that Khabib is P4P #1 they don't mean he could actually beat Ngannou, they mean they think that he could beat him if they both weighed the same.

It depends on the fighter. Not all fighters are the same and have the same strengths. Just like in HW not every HW fighter is a KO artist. Fighters like Pacquaio and Canelo prove that smaller fighters with certain strengths can fight bigger fighters and do well and even KO/TKO them. Other examples in mma and kickboxing as well. It depends more on the fighters strengths, Floyd was never viewed as a KO artist even in his weight class. He's not suddenly going to be one vs Logan Paul who was a HW during their fight.

Logan Paul has a HW frame and can take HW damage. People are surprised he didn't finish him, when people that understand their styles and strengths saw this going all 8 rounds with Floyd winning exactly the way he did. Logan Paul would eventually fade as the rounds progressed and Floyd would turn it up in moments but still play it safe like he always does. He focuses on minimizing damage. That's why he used the high guard most of the fight and walked him down just like he did Conor. They don't know how to attack vs high guard defense so Floyd just walks into range. Logan was tired and didn't know how to get through his high guard defense so he started clinching instead. Fight pretty much went down how I pictured it going.
 
Skill, athleticism and division depth peaks around 135-170. Sure HWs would beat the shit out of those guys due to size, strength and power but they're generally not as good technically and in relative terms their level of competition is worse. Hence P4P.
